Levi's Mom Sentenced to 3 Years for Drug Dealing

Kilian Melloy READ TIME: 1 MIN.

Sherry Johnston, the mother of Levi Johnston, was sentenced to three years following her conviction for selling Oxycontin illegally.

Levi Johnston became famous as the unwed father of Sarah Palin's grandson. His notoriety led to a recent photo spread for Playgirl.

In a plea bargain, Sherry Johnston agreed to five of a total charges against her being dropped in exchange for a guilty plea on one count, the Anchorage Daily News reported in a Nov. 20 article. In accordance with the deal, Ms. Johnston received a three year prison term with an additional three years of probation.

According to the article, a lawyer for Ms. Johnston was seeking to have his client remanded to house arrest with an electronic ankle monitor to ensure her compliance. The lawyer, Rex Butler, said that Sherry Johnston was "a poster child for health care reform" because she was selling her own prescription OxyContin in order to buy other pharmaceuticals that she needed. Johnston suffers from chronic pain that she says is the result of operations she's previously undergone.

Levi Johnston attended the sentencing.
